1. Tableau

Tableau provides dynamic dashboards and intuitive data visualization tools, simplifying the process of exploring and presenting data visually. The AI-powered Ask Data feature allows users to ask questions in plain language and receive quick graphical responses. This allows users to interact with their data without needing any coding skills.

Features -

  • Tableau offers interactive, shareable dashboards for creating visually appealing data presentations effortlessly.
  • Its user-friendly drag-and-drop interface allows anyone to create detailed visualizations without needing technical skills.
  • Tableau seamlessly integrates with multiple data sources, allowing effortless data combination and analysis.
  • With real-time analytics, Tableau delivers up-to-date insights for timely decision-making.

Pricing:

  • Tableau Public: Free Trial
  • Tableau Viewer: $15 per user/month
  • Tableau Explorer: $42 per user/month
  • Tableau Creator: $70 per user/month

2. Microsoft Power BI

Microsoft Power BI is a well-known generative AI tool that creates detailed reports and dashboards from multiple data sources. Power BI easily connects to various data sources and integrates smoothly with other Microsoft applications.

It lets you transform and model data using Power Query and Power Pivot, and provides custom visualizations to make the data more engaging and relevant.

Features -

  • Microsoft Power BI enables interactive data visualization for deep insights and trend analysis.
  • It delivers instant access to data from multiple sources, guaranteeing current information for prompt decision-making.
  • Customizable dashboards enable users to adapt visualizations to their unique business requirements, enhancing data clarity and communication.
  • AI capabilities, automate data analysis, revealing patterns and trends to inform strategic decisions effortlessly.

Pricing:

  • Basic: Free Trial
  • Power BI Pro: $10 per user/month
  • Power BI Premium Per User: $20 per user/month

3. IBM Watson Analytics

IBM Watson Analytics is a cloud-based service that equips business users with powerful tools for data mining and predictive analytics. By automating insights and identifying trends, it helps uncover relationships and patterns within data. Using AI algorithms, it enables users to make informed, data-driven decisions.

Features -

  • IBM's Watson Discovery uses AI to visually annotate text in documents and integrate structured understanding, enhancing document comprehension.
  • Automated analysis techniques simplify data analytics by reducing analyst responsibilities, making it easier to develop advanced predictive models with minimal prerequisites.
  • Users can customize dashboards to interact with real-time data and collaborate on visualizations.
  • This technology transforms spoken words into written text and can also turn written text into audio.

Pricing: Free trial.

7. Qlik

Qlik is a generative AI tool specializing in data visualization, analytics, and business intelligence. They provide a platform called Qlik Sense, which allows users to create interactive visualizations and dashboards from multiple data sources.

Qlik Sense is known for its user-friendly interface that enables users to explore data, create insights, and make data-driven decisions without requiring extensive programming skills. It supports a wide range of data integration capabilities, making it popular among businesses for its flexibility and powerful analytics features.

Features -

  • Utilizes drag-and-drop functionality to organize and analyze data.
  • Offers commentary and analysis alongside displayed data.
  • Automatically connects relevant datasets for comprehensive analysis.
